Hykeham station might be small, but it’s wonderfully functional for everyday commuters. Although there is no ticket office, travelers can easily access ticket machines to purchase or collect previously bought tickets. One thing to note: collecting tickets bought online isn’t available here, so plan ahead. While there are no accessible ticket machines, an induction loop is available, providing assistance to those with hearing impairments.
Accessibility at Hykeham is mixed, offering partial step-free access. Platform 2 can be accessed via a ramp with a moderate gradient, but crossing between platforms requires using a level crossing with an uneven surface. While there’s no wheelchair availability at the station, tactile paving on Platform 1 aids visually impaired travelers. The car park, operated by East Midlands Railway, offers 20 spaces and is currently free of charge.

Denham Golf Club station might be small, but it is functional and supportive for passengers. Although it does not have a ticket office on-site,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. For those needing to validate smartcards, it includes smartcard validators. You can comfortably rely on audio announcements and departure screens for keeping track of your journey.
While the station lacks staffed assistance, it accommodates passengers with an induction loop and a helpline number, 08002006060, providing essential travel support. Accessibility, though limited, is enhanced by step-free access via long ramps from the main road. Additionally, assistance can be arranged to the nearby Gerrards Cross station for a more accessible experience. For bicycle enthusiasts, the station provides three bicycle storage spaces conveniently located at the entrance to the London-bound platform.
For those planning onward adventures, Denham Golf Club Train Station has thoughtful solutions, though bus links and rail replacement services are limited due to challenging road access. However, the station offers help points to arrange taxis, ensuring that your onward travel needs are addressed efficiently. You can find more journey planning information in a printable format here.
